Seven of the 10 Most worthy firms globally are actually based mostly on a platform business model: the creation of digital communities and marketplaces that enable totally different teams to interact and transact. I’m not claiming that business-persons are stupid or that economists are notably sensible. On the contrary, if the 100 prime U.S. enterprise executives acquired along with the one hundred main economists, the least spectacular of the previous group would in all probability outshine essentially the most spectacular of the latter. My level is that the fashion of pondering needed for financial evaluation may be very completely different from that which ends up in success in business. By understanding that difference, we will begin to know what it means to do good financial analysis and even perhaps help some businesspeople turn out to be the good economists they surely have the mind to be.

The mixture results of shedding Jewish managers had been large: an approximate calculation means that the market valuation of companies listed in Berlin fell by virtually 2 p.c of German gross nationwide product. And apart from being drastic, the results have been persistent: the performance of affected companies didn’t recuperate for no less than 10 years, the end of our pattern interval. This means that the rise of a discriminatory ideology can lead to first-order and chronic economic losses.

Many individuals have hassle grasping the difference in complexity between even the most important business and a national economic system. The U.S. economy employs 120 million folks, about 200 occasions as many as Common Motors, the most important employer in the United States. Yet even this 200-to-1 ratio vastly understates the distinction in complexity between the biggest business group and the national economy. A mathematician will tell us that the variety of potential interactions amongst a large group of people is proportional to the sq. of their number. With out getting too mystical, it’s seemingly that the U.S. economic system is in some sense not a whole bunch however tens of 1000’s of instances more complex than the most important company.

One very special type of phrase is proper names. They play an essential role in the domain of the financial system and enterprise, particularly as names of companies or products (brands). Each a lot of these names are topic to particular legal necessities that specify the permissible form of a name in addition to the circumstances below which it may be used. Whereas such points of company and product names are taken care of by lawyers, and marketing consultants measure the impact and worth of manufacturers, linguists concentrate on their linguistic make-up, naming strategies, and cross-linguistic and intercultural variations, but additionally discourse-analytic facets (Kuhn, 2015 ). An early comprehensive examine is Platen ( 1997 ), whereas latest overviews of the sector of business onomastics might be present in Lobin ( 2016 ) and Fischer et al. ( 2017 ), with references to the by now plentiful Romance literature on the topic.

The precise dynamics of how discrimination impacts an economy are totally different relying on the shape discrimination takes. However, there appears to be a similarity within the financial outcomes. When intolerance prevents people from exercising their talents, there are usually widespread, lengthy-lasting damaging financial results. The consequences we documented lasted a decade, at the least, and that was from a single example of a discriminatory purge. In relation to centuries of race-based mostly discrimination, our findings may recommend that companies and the financial system are paying a excessive price.

Norway’s prosperity relies on the responsible administration of its natural resources. How is product differentiation accomplished? Generally, it’s merely geographical; you most likely purchase gasoline at the station closest to your house regardless of the model. At different occasions, perceived variations between merchandise are promoted by advertising designed to persuade customers that one product is completely different from an- different—and better than it. Regardless of customer loyalty to a product, however, if its value goes too high, the seller will lose business to a competitor. Underneath monopolistic competition, due to this fact, corporations have only restricted management over worth.

The other necessary trade in (Figure) takes place between governments (federal, state, and native) and both households and companies. Governments provide many types of publicly provided items and companies (highways, colleges, police, courts, health services, unemployment insurance, social safety) that benefit shoppers and companies. Government purchases from companies additionally contribute to enterprise revenues. When a construction agency repairs a neighborhood stretch of state freeway, for instance, authorities pays for the work. As the diagram exhibits, authorities receives taxes from households and companies to complete the flow.

A rustic will not be a big corporation. The habits of thoughts that make an incredible business chief should not, usually, those who make an excellent economic analyst; an govt who has made $1 billion isn’t the correct person to show to for advice a few $6 trillion economy.

Once more, evaluate the results of an expanding line of enterprise in an organization and in a national financial system. Success in a single line of business, which expands the corporate’s monetary, technological, or advertising base, typically helps an organization develop in different traces. That’s, a company that does well in a single space might find yourself hiring more folks in different areas. But an financial system that produces and sells many items will normally find detrimental feedbacks among financial sectors: Expansion of one business pulls resources of capital and labor away from different industries.

A powerful economic system signifies that businesses are able to see important will increase in profitability. When the price level goes down (which not often occurs), we’ve got deflation. A deflationary state of affairs can be damaging to an financial system. When purchasers believe they’ll count on decrease costs in the future, they could defer making purchases, which has the effect of slowing economic progress. Japan experienced a protracted interval of deflation which contributed to economic stagnation in that nation from which it’s only now beginning to get better.

One other technique to see how the sectors of the financial system work together is to look at the round circulate of inputs and outputs among households, companies, and governments as shown in (Determine) Let’s evaluation the exchanges by following the red circle around the inside the diagram. Households provide inputs (pure resources, labor, capital, entrepreneurship, knowledge) to companies, which convert these inputs into outputs (items and services) for customers. In return, households obtain revenue from lease, wages, curiosity, and ownership earnings (blue circle). Companies receive revenue from consumer purchases of products and companies.
